Compared to collectibles and art, the WAX NFT ecosystem is clearly more focused on games. Although you will also see various PFP items or trading cards on the WAX NFT ecosystem, it is clear that these NFTs are mainly used to serve P2E games.
WAX has worked with many well-known consumer brands and has had very successful collaborations. WAX partners include Marvel, DC Comics, Hasbro, Topps, Mattel and many other big-name IPs. On WAX, officially licensed NFTs from major brands are everywhere. While the WAX NFT market ecosystem may not be as large as blockchain NFT market ecosystems such as Ethereum or Solana, their NFT market platform built specifically for niche applications has performed very well and should not be underestimated. 1.AtomicHub
The number one WAX NFT marketplace is AtomicHub. AtomicHub is by far the largest and most professional WAX NFT marketplace. To date, over 285 million NFTs have been created on AtomicHub, with a 24-hour trading volume of over 1.3 million WAX. If you’re looking for a platform with high liquidity, then AtomicHub is the place to be.

Features include:
Various listing options
NFT Minting Tools
Various media formats
Big-name partners
Collection Ranking
Copyright fees for creators
Whitelisting/Verification
2% handling fee
2.NeftyBlocks
The second-ranked WAX NFT marketplace is NeftyBlocks. Although NeftyBlocks does not have as many brand partners as AtomicHub, it is still a very good choice for those who are interested in the WAX NFT ecosystem. If you are keen on token rewards and other DeFi features, then NeftyBlocks is the best marketplace for you.

Features include:
Various listing options
NFT Minting Tools
Collection Page
NeftyQuest
The native token $NEFTY can be staked
2% handling fee
3.NFT Hive
The third-ranked WAX NFT marketplace is NFT Hive. From a purely visual perspective, NFT Hive looks “no frills” and not as appealing as some of its competitors. This is not a negative though, as there is a fair amount of trading activity on the platform. In short, NFT Hive may not look that appealing, but it has everything you’d expect from a marketplace.

Features include:
Various listing options
NFT Minting Tools
Batch Tools
Collection royalties
Collection Page
analyze
2% handling fee
4. Simple Market
The fourth-ranked WAX NFT marketplace is Simple Market. As its name suggests, Simple Market is another “no frills” platform in the WAX NFT marketplace. However, the great thing about Simple Market is that it really is simple. In contrast to some other NFT marketplaces that can be confusing with complicated terms and complex layouts, Simple Market is very simple and looks like any other online store.

Features include:
Various listing options
NFT Minting Tools
Activity Log
About the Creator
Supports EOS, Telos, and Jungle3
No information about handling fees
